Aidan Foley, Transport Infrastructure Ireland (TII)
Aidan Foley joined TII (the RPA) in 2009 from the Private Sector where he worked in a variety of senior roles in construction, working on major roads projects in the UK and Ireland. Since joining TII, he has held a number of senior project management and leadership positions.
Aidan was appointed MetroLink Project Director for Transport Infrastructure Ireland in 2015. He is a graduate of Bolton Street College of Technology (Now Dublin City University) and a Chartered Engineer. He holds a Master’s in Business Administration from Smurfit Business School.
Peter Bennett, Transport Infrastructure Ireland (TII)
Peter Bennett joined The Railway procurement Agency (one of the predecessor organisations merged to found TII) in 2008 as a Systems Engineer, assisting in the delivery and commission of a series of extensions to Dublin’s Light Rail system.
Subsequently, Peter has worked in the private sector on international light rail projects acting as Interface Manager, and re-joined TII in 2015 for the latest light rail extension, being appointed MetroLink Design Coordinator in 2016. He is a graduate of Strathclyde University in Glasgow.
Steven Burgess, Turner & Townsend
Steven Burgess is a Director in Contract Services with Turner & Townsend. He joined the MetroLink team as Coordinator of Major Contracts in January 2020. After 20 years in private sector consultancy, Steven joined the National Development Finance Agency in 2007 as Head of Project Management with responsibility for procuring and delivering a public investment programme of over €1.6 billion.
Most recently, he has been a senior advisor with the European Investment Bank, providing strategic advice to public authorities on PPPs and infrastructure delivery. A graduate of Imperial College, London and a Chartered Engineer, Steven is a Member of both Engineers Ireland and the Institution of Civil Engineers.
